Focusing on various roles within the heritage sector, this data showcases the job market trends, including salary ranges and skill demand: 1. **Museum Education Specialist**: These professionals create and facilitate educational programs and activities to engage audiences with heritage collections and exhibitions. 2. **Digital Content Creator**: In this role, individuals design, produce, and manage digital content to enhance the online presence of heritage organizations and engage with the public. 3. **Conservation Scientist**: These experts analyze and conserve materials and objects of historical, artistic, or scientific importance to preserve cultural heritage. 4. **Exhibition Designer**: Designers create immersive, interactive, and engaging exhibitions in physical or digital spaces to showcase and interpret heritage collections. 5. **Heritage Fundraiser**: These professionals secure funding for heritage organizations through grant writing, donor cultivation, and organizing fundraising events.
